Accident summary

On Tuesday 24 September 1996 at 18:40 a slight collision occurred near A 34, Abingdon involving 1 vehicle (vauxhall cavalier)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 70 mph
  • Road type: Dual carriageway
  • Junction: T or staggered junction
  • Setting: Rural
